Industrial Placement - Vehicle Design (Powertrain)

The company:

 

Williams’ core competencies are the design and development of racing cars to compete in the Formula One World Championship. As one of the world's leading Formula One teams, the company has secured 16 FIA Formula One World Championship titles since its foundation in 1977 and is now moving into an exciting era under new ownership defined by relentless innovation and living sustainable performance in every dimension.

Job Title: Industrial Placement – Vehicle Design (Powertrain) Department: Vehicle Design About the Department: Vehicle Design is at the heart of engineering disciplines with Williams Racing. A team of highly skilled and experienced designers work closely with all other engineering disciplines within the team such as Aerodynamics, Vehicle Dynamics, Manufacturing and Simulation to name a few, to deliver the car design in relentless pursuit of performance using leading edge manufacturing, design and materials technology. As part of Vehicle Design, you will be emersed in the team and given real problems to solve to contribute to our on-track performance. Contributing strongly to delivering new designs and parts for current and future cars, the successful candidate will be fully emersed in a design team producing detailed drawings and assemblies for manufacturing, working from concept through to prototype part design and testing, using a wide range of Metallic, Composite and Additive manufacturing materials. Your Responsibilities: Formula one is a fast paced and dynamic environment where a strong engineering, mathematical and problem-solving abilities are important. Typical responsibilities will include - • Scheming designs from concept through to detailed designs for manufacture. • Liaising with multiple engineering departments and disciplines to inform design decisions and deliver to schedule. • Carrying out calculations to back up designs and liaising with simulation and structures departments on specialist analysis. • Producing test specifications, information packages and reports for parts in factory and trackside. • Owning faults and resolving issues. • Provide data analysis of assemblies where appropriate. • Work to agreed objectives with key performance indicators. Preferred Candidate Profile: The ideal candidate will possess a combination of the following: • Strong background in Mechanical Engineering or a similar degree subject. • A strong understanding of Engineering basics across Mechanics, Thermodynamics, Materials, Fluid Dynamics, Hydraulics and Mathematics. • Experience with CAD and Simulation software would be advantageous, as would the MS suite of software. • A sound knowledge of material application, metallic and composite. • A relevant interest outside educational environment, such as Rebuilding a car, Aircraft, Racing activities, team-based activities (e.g. Duke of Edinburgh etc.) • Excellent verbal and written communication abilities.
